Transaction 8fbfb3bc328aa633d9d65348249087d07420f939a60b143faf2ba030344bbedb
1 Input
1 Output
-
8fbfb3bc328aa633d9d65348249087d07420f939a60b143faf2ba030344bbedb:0
- value
- 792205
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8db95e8284498eff81c220333838ae19339ecb9b OP_EQUAL
- address
- 3EcPGGWUFLcY5AA68GdR4FMEZGp6Vbs6oQ